Product Description
Fmoc-Gla(Otbu)2-Oh is a specialized amino acid derivative widely used in peptide synthesis. Its Fmoc-protected form ensures compatibility with standard solid-phase peptide synthesis (SPPS) protocols, making it a go-to choice for researchers and educators. The tert-butyl (OtBu) protection on the side chain allows for selective deprotection, enabling precise control over peptide assembly.
